This is our fourth stay at the Doubletree and we had a second room for our son, daughter-in-law and three young grandchildren. This hotel is an excellent choice for children because Jolly Rodger Amusement Park and WaterPark are just across the street. The staff did an outstanding job despite being short-handed. One complaint: a feeble internet.
The room was very clean and bigger than expected with a beautiful view of the water. We enjoyed having the kitchenette and extra bathroom. For some reason, the only channel not subscribed to was NBC so we couldn't watch football. The restaurant on site was good and happy hour was fun. We spent a lot of time at the indoor pool, which was nice. The deck was tile so it was very wet and slippery. When we arrived to the pool the second morning, there were no towels left so we told the front desk. They alerted housekeeping. Forty five minutes later, there were still no towels. Another guest told the front desk the pool had no towels and the front desk told them to take towels from their room. Since it was a holiday weekend, we would have thought they would be more prepared with the towels. The fitness center had a good amount of equipment, but I'm not sure the last time any of it was cleaned. I wiped off a mat before use and the cloth was filthy, almost black with dirt. Overall, it was a good experience and we'd come back, but a few things were disappointing.…

Last minute booking when previous hotel unexpectedly closed early for the season. Great location steps from the beach, which I was able to go to everyday even though it was the end of October. We had a "partial view" queen room but it was great and as good a view as being oceanfront. Full kitchen with refrigerator, stove, microwave and dishwasher was an unexpected bonus. Outdoor pools were closed for the season but looked lovely. I used the indoor pool and hot tub and they were great. The room was quite inexpensive given all the amenities and location. Would definitely return.
